**Action item AI-7 (owner: Marisol, deploy-status bot):** During the outage, the Pebblecast bot flooded the channel with stale status messages because its poll interval was shorter than the deploy API's cache TTL, producing contradictory updates. We agreed to align the intervals, add exponential backoff on API errors, and cap message frequency per channel. Reviewers should verify the new values satisfy the invariant poll_interval > cache_ttl and that backoff never exceeds the alert-escalation window. The proposed constants are listed here.

constants for yaduf-fahag:
BUDGETS = {
    "kelix": 528,
    "briwyn": 734,
}

PortionForge exposes a single scaling endpoint for plugin authors. POST your recipe payload with a target serving count; the service returns adjusted quantities with unit normalization applied. Rate limit: 120 requests per minute per plugin. All calls require the internal gateway key in the X-Forge-Auth header. Malformed payloads return 422 with a field-level error map. Use the key below.

app token of kagap-tafog = vxb7-1L6kA2y

Subject: Handover — ParcelPing webhook release

Taking over from me this cycle. ParcelPing's tracking webhook ships Thursday. Review notes: payload schema is frozen, retries capped at five, and the dedupe fix from last sprint is merged. One open item — the consumer rejects events unless the HMAC matches, and the old secret was retired Monday. Re-sign the staged release before promotion and confirm the verifier passes in the canary environment. The signing key currently in effect is the following.

deploy key for hahip-tagag: bky13_v7Jcnj5iGoCSn